The tracepoint proposed here is for tracking global gpu memory usage total counter and per-process gpu memory usage total counter. The tracepoint is for gfx drivers who have implemented gpu memory tracking system. The tracepoint expects the de-duplication of the shared memory is done inside the tracking system. On Android, the graphics driver has implemented gpu memory tracking. First, we'd like to profiler GPU memory with this tracepoint. Second, we implement eBPF programs and attach to this tracepoint for tracking GPU memory at runtime on production devices. However, the tracepoint + eBPF approach requires the tracepoint to be upstreamed so that it's considered a stable interface which Android common kernel can carry it forever.
